Grilled Halibut Roe
Grilled halibut roe is a delicacy known for its rich flavor and high protein content, making it a nutritious addition to various dishes.
•High in protein, grilled halibut roe supports muscle growth and repair, making it an excellent choice for athletes and active individuals.
•Rich in omega-3 fatty acids, it promotes heart health by reducing inflammation and improving cholesterol levels.
American Plaice Fillet
The American plaice fillet is a lean, white fish known for its delicate flavor and flaky texture. It is rich in protein and essential nutrients, making it a healthy choice for various diets.
•High in protein, which is essential for muscle repair and growth.
•Rich in omega-3 fatty acids, which support heart health and reduce inflammation.
